Output 51ee4dd43bbde705336667c4eb9b7fe730b60f103fae02c48eaffed0d7888703:1

value
832000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e20a9312f4ae4c1157692a8e8692e015455ef54 OP_EQUALVERIFY OP_CHECKSIG
address
1QAhm3ajhxLbhHT4uwup118hyNjVKGHc2M
transaction
51ee4dd43bbde705336667c4eb9b7fe730b60f103fae02c48eaffed0d7888703
spent
true